Quarterly Planning Note — Revised Commission Scheme, Ardwell & Prine

For heads of department: the revised scheme replaces flat-rate commission with a tiered structure tied to margin, not revenue, effective next quarter. Transitional protection applies for two periods to staff on the Kestrel accounts. Please model the impact on your teams and flag anomalies to finance by month-end. The strategic reasoning behind this change is recorded below.

management briefing: Headcount on the Belix team goes from 60 to 93 by the end of November. Gross margin on Belix came in at 23 percent against a plan of 47 percent.

## Onboarding: Turnwell Counter Service

For the weekly eng sync: Turnwell counts turnstile events at Harrowfield Arena and publishes gate totals every ten seconds. New joiners get read access by default. Writes to the calibration table require the sealed config store, which locks after any unclean shutdown — this bit us twice last quarter, so know the procedure. Unsealing is a one-command operation from the gate-side console and should be demoed at each new hire's first sync. The command prompts for the recovery passphrase below.

recovery phrase for bajog-kahif: wenael-ulawyn

MEMO — Sales Leads Only

The Brightvale pilot lost four of eleven accounts in October, a churn rate well above forecast. Exit interviews point to onboarding friction in the Lumeno dashboard rather than pricing. Mira Fenchley is drafting a retention playbook for the remaining seven accounts. Please review churn signals weekly and flag risk early. The note below outlines next steps for the pilot's commercial direction.

confidential, bawip-fahap: Gross margin on Ulaael came in at 5 percent against a plan of 10 percent. Only 5 of the 100 pilot accounts renewed Ulaael, so a churn review is set for July 1.